Has anyone got any bright ideas about a computer's ability to telnet or
ftp localhost. I have two boxes, each with Slackware, connected as an
intranet.  Box A can successfully ping Box B but cannot telnet or ftp Box
B. Box B can ping, telnet or ftp Box A, but cannot telnet or ftp itself
(localhost). The /etc/hosts file in Box B contains the IP address of
localhost (127.0.0.1)  as well as the IP addresses of Box A and Box B.
I believe that if Box B could telnet localhost, Box A could telnet Box
B.  I'm stuck, can anyone help?
